а выполнится он когда?
|
нуб-нубом, как загрузится.)
Букмарклет просто добавляет на страницу скрипт.(который само собой исполняется) |
все круто, но.. :blink:
(function(){ var have = [ '联', '猫' ]; var elems = document.querySelectorAll('#rep1 *'), i = elems.length; var reg = /\s|\d|\.|%|\[|\]|\(|\)|:|\|/gi; while(i--) { var childs = elems[i].childNodes, j = childs.length; while(j--) if( childs[j].nodeType === 3 && /\S/.test( childs[j].data ) ){ var str = childs[j].data; var res = str.replace( reg, '' ); if( res.length ){ if( have.indexOf( res ) + 1){ var img = document.createElement('img'); img.src = 'http://mysite.ru/' + have.indexOf( res ) + '.png'; elems[i].replaceChild(img, childs[j]); } } } } }()) как сделать, чтобы заменялся только текст внутри элемента? nodeValue? а как? заменяется только текст.. непонимаю, почему картинки ставятся не вполне на место текста.. немного сползают вниз.. но это скорее всего уже не javascript да? :thanks: |
Часовой пояс GMT +3, время: 05:16. |